THE EGR VALVE

The EGR valve is one of the parts that generate a lot of hassle for drivers. In truth, this valve has a habit of clogging up the more time passes or caused by a “quiet” driving of your Kia Sportage. This can lead to poor exhaust gas diffusion and, when it is completely blocked, a loss of power and possibly stalling at idle. Examine this comprehensive guide to EGR valve problems for more info.

IDLE ACTUATOR

The intent of this component is to control the engine idle speed of your Kia Sportage. If your Kia Sportage engine unit stops unexpectedly when you’re at a standstill, such as at a red light, check the level of wear on your actuator.

THE FUEL PUMP

One of the most rational motives, without fuel, the engine stops running. Often, over the years, the fuel pump filter can become clogged or the fuel pump is weak and no longer pumping. Either technique, your Kia Sportage could stop although driving.

FUEL INJECTION SYSTEM

Same reflection as seen before, however, in this scenario it is the last phase of the fuel intake into the engine. Seized injectors, a defective injection pump or sensor and your Kia Sportage can go out of service or completely disable your fuel injection. An injection issue will in most cases appear when the fuel injection is hot.

IGNITION COILS (PETROL ENGINE UNIT ONLY)

The penultimate most important cause an Kia Sportage stops although driving is the ignition coil. This origin is only relevant for petrol cars since the engine runs by explosion and not by compression. In case your coils are too worn out, they will no longer spark. Look on that side.

BATTERY / ALTERNATOR

Finally, it is also possible to be the victim of a tired battery or a damaged alternator. In both cases, the lack of energy stored inside the battery will prevent your Kia Sportage from running as it will no longer be able to power the most important parts of your engine unit.
